Transaction 17759415cbe10cd47484515e0c0303a4730ac6aec72dc706248a0e85592fccab
1 Input
1 Output
-
17759415cbe10cd47484515e0c0303a4730ac6aec72dc706248a0e85592fccab:0
- value
- 11622
- script pubkey
- OP_0 OP_PUSHBYTES_20 39563bb720fd4a3c91f3e613d08f05ab1f2cef62
- address
- bc1q89trhdeql49rey0nucfaprc94v0jemmzzjguat